About the role
The Director of Career Services reports to the Director of Sponsored Programs & Title III and will provide career and professional development to students and alumni. This includes facilitating career and professional development workshops focusing on job search assistance, resume writing, interviewing skills, major and career exploration, etc.
Responsibilities
- Provides career counseling and referrals to assist students with the career development process, including clarifying objectives and obtaining occupational information
- Aid students with career development and planning process, including obtaining information on companies, current opportunities for employment and hiring practices, and making the transition from school to career
- Provide career advising expertise to students regarding the job search process, including but not limited to interviewing, resume and cover letter writing
- Plan and implement job fairs, on-campus recruiting and networking events
- Distribute information on internships, summer jobs, and local part-time jobs
- Serve as the primary liaison between the college, its students and alumni, and potential employers on a state, regional, national scale
- Develop new contacts with external organizations for the purpose of expanding employment opportunities for students and alumni
- Establish and maintain effective and cooperative working relationships with students, alumni, faculty, employers, and the general public
- Maintain an up-to-date Career Resources Library
- Serve as a resource to Student Affairs, Academic Affairs and student organizations
- Promote the office to students, alumni, and employers through a variety of marketing efforts
- Prepare regular reports, collect and analyze research data relevant to the career planning and placement of students and alumni
- Supervise work study staff (if applicable)
- Fulfill other duties as assigned
Requirements
- Bachelor’s Degree, Master’s degree preferred in student personnel services, counseling and guidance, business or discipline directly related to staffing, employment, career development and planning, or other human resources concern
- At least three (3) years of professional experience in university/college setting or in business in a human resources or training and development function is required
- Full-time experience on a college/university student services staff is preferred
- Important knowledge and capabilities necessary include knowledge of job trends and career development skills
- Effective public relations and networking abilities, and strong verbal and written communication skills are required
- Experience in program development and workshop facilitation
- This employee must be able to effectively direct existing, comprehensive career services programs, and to develop new ones on his/her own initiative
- Dependability, creativity, good judgment, professionalism, and dedication to sound principles of student development are paramount among necessary characteristics for this position
-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ook); Web proficiency
